The Brown Cobblestone Lichen (Acarospora fuscata) is a species in the genus Acarospora.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Native to Europe and North America, inhabiting ecosystems characteristic of the region.
Sphingobacterium yanglingense é uma bactéria Gram-negativa pigmentada de amarelo, descrita pela primeira vez de Yangling, China. Habita solos agrícolas e ambientes associados a plantas em regiões do Leste Asiático. Este quimio-heterótrofo aeróbio decompõe matéria orgânica e contribui para a diversidade microbiana do solo em paisagens agrícolas temperadas.
